In this unprecedented year of COVID-19 restrictions, millions of people throughout the seven emirates, and further afield, tuned in from the safety of their homes to watch a performance that will be remembered for years to come as one of the most spectacular and moving, to be held in the UAE.
Themes of hope and optimism played out in a visual and audio extravaganza that took place at Al Jubail Island in Abu Dhabi. The entire production was centred around a 15-metre tall rotating cubed sculpture – which played the storyteller of the show – illuminated by digital lighting, surrounded by pyrotechnic and drone effects, and given the appearance of floating on the sea.
Highlights included touching tributes to the nation’s Founding Fathers and frontline workers who have risked their lives to keep the nation safe during the pandemic.
Members of the public played their part in the celebrations as recordings of people singing the UAE national anthem were incorporated into the production. National anthem entries were submited by the public as part of “Eishy Bilady” campaign launched on Nov.23.
The creative design was led by a team of talented Emiratis and artistic director Es Devlin, who has been involved in spectacular large-scale productions that fuse music, language and light.
Its title, Seeds of the Union, represents the growth of the UAE from a seed at its formation on Dec.2, 1971 into full bloom 49 years later. Enshrined in its concept were a series of values that have guided the UAE since inception - Determination, Optimism, Unity, Ambition, Wisdom, Persistence, and The Union.
The revolving cube sculpture is a recurring feature in Es Devlin’s work, and she has explored the form in a variety of contexts, locations and scales. This special sculpture, illuminated against the backdrop of the Abu Dhabi skyline, entitled ‘Seeds of the Union,’ is 15 meters tall - making it the equivalent of a revolving 5-storey building, rotated to reveal four engraved designs on its faces - a seed, a shoot, a flower, and multiple seeds being propagated.
In the first scene, entitled The Dream of the Desert, the cube took on the appearance of the desert sands. Accompanied by a voiceover, a young boy appeared carrying a smaller version of the sculpture, which he planted as a seed to signify the origins of the union.
